Introduction to Frontend Guru

Frontend Guru is a sophisticated AI-powered assistant designed to support senior frontend developers in building scalable, high-quality web applications. Leveraging advanced knowledge in JavaScript, TypeScript, React, and Next.js, Frontend Guru offers detailed, code-specific advice and solutions. It is tailored to optimize code performance, ensure best practices, and maintain clean architecture, focusing on modern frontend development trends and standards. For example, when integrating a complex state management library like Redux Toolkit into a Next.js application, Frontend Guru provides step-by-step guidance and optimization tips to ensure seamless integration and performance.

Main Functions of Frontend Guru

  • Code Review and Optimization

    Example Example

    Frontend Guru analyzes your codebase, offering suggestions to improve performance and readability. For instance, it might recommend using React's memoization techniques to avoid unnecessary re-renders.

    Example Scenario

    A developer working on a large-scale e-commerce site notices performance lags. Using Frontend Guru, they receive specific code optimization tips that enhance the site's loading speed and user experience.

  • Integration Assistance

    Example Example

    Frontend Guru provides detailed instructions for integrating third-party services, such as setting up Sentry for error tracking in a Next.js project.

    Example Scenario

    A team needs to integrate Sentry for error tracking in their Next.js application. Frontend Guru guides them through configuring the next.config.js file to properly set up Sentry, ensuring efficient error monitoring.

  • Advanced Configuration Support

    Example Example

    Frontend Guru helps in configuring advanced tools like Tailwind CSS, customizing its configuration for specific project needs.

    Example Scenario

    A developer wants to extend their Tailwind CSS configuration with custom colors and animations. Frontend Guru provides the exact changes needed in the tailwind.config.js file, enhancing the project's styling capabilities.

Ideal Users of Frontend Guru

  • Senior Frontend Developers

    Experienced developers who need advanced, detailed guidance on optimizing and scaling web applications. They benefit from Frontend Guru's in-depth knowledge and specific solutions tailored to modern frontend frameworks and tools.

  • Development Teams

    Teams working on large, complex projects can use Frontend Guru to ensure best practices across the codebase, streamline integration processes, and maintain high performance and code quality standards.

How to Use Frontend Guru

  • Visit aichatonline.org

    Access a free trial without login, and no need for ChatGPT Plus.

  • Select the Frontend Guru tool

    Choose the tool from the available options on the homepage.

  • Specify your query

    Enter your question or upload files relevant to your frontend development needs.

  • Receive detailed responses

    Get comprehensive, code-focused answers tailored to your queries.

  • Utilize the insights

    Apply the solutions and best practices provided to optimize your frontend development projects.

  • Optimization
  • Debugging
  • Best Practices
  • Code Review
  • Refactoring

Frequently Asked Questions about Frontend Guru

  • What technologies does Frontend Guru specialize in?

    Frontend Guru specializes in JavaScript, TypeScript, React, and Next.js, with a focus on building scalable web applications.

  • How can I get the best out of Frontend Guru?

    For optimal use, provide specific, detailed queries, and upload any relevant code or files. This allows for precise and actionable responses.

  • Can Frontend Guru help with performance optimization?

    Yes, Frontend Guru provides strategic advice on performance, code quality, and clean architecture to ensure high-performing applications.

  • Is Frontend Guru suitable for beginners?

    Frontend Guru is designed for developers with some experience, offering advanced insights and solutions. However, beginners can still benefit from its guidance.

  • What are common use cases for Frontend Guru?

    Common use cases include debugging complex issues, optimizing performance, refactoring code, and implementing best practices in frontend development.